We left Stanstead airport well behind the schedule. We got to Thessaloniki airport(Makedonia) around 7pm, got our hire car from the airport, drove about 3hours to Agria through Volos. Small sea side village/town. By then, we were knackered and hungry. It was about 10pm, when we finally found a room for the night and food! The hotel was situated just off the promenade in the quiet residential area. Quiet? That what I thought to begin with... No, No, No... I couldn't sleep all night, first, excitement, secound, naughty dogs opposite barking all night. Then middle of the night, chickens started making noise, it wasn't even dawn. Just about to fall asleep, I woke up with people chatting really loud. I realised our room was right next to the hotel cafe balcony. We checked out from there about 8am, bought local honey at the hotel and went off. We were looking for some breakfast. We found a supermarket, got some fruits in, had them on the beach. Now we were ready to head off to Pelion! Yipppieeeeeee! ☺





 This is our little hire car. Cute Lancia. Apparently, we don't have them here in England. I really liked it, it was quite funky. Next to the car, I found lots of quince trees. 


It was cloudy that morning. I was hoping it would change, and did.



Hotel was called "Ballas". If I remember right, it was €40 for a night. Basic accommodation and clean. Also, there were small communal kitchen at the end of corridor too.

Drive from Agria to Pelion was fab. Along the coastal line, then went up to mountains. Temperature dropped. To be honest, I don't remember which route we took, I don't think we went through Chania. Anyway, all I remember now is going through Tsangkarada. I knew then, we were close to Damouchari/ Damouhari. We did so many things and activities during our holiday, I don't know where to begin.
